The real heroine of Star Trek TOS was...Lucille Ball!?!

Owner of Desilu studios, Lucy believed in the show and backed it, to the degree of losing all of her money and having to sell her studio to Paramount Pictures. In an excerpt from the new book the Fifty Year Mission: The Complete, Uncensored, Unauthorized Oral History of Star Trek: The First 25 Years, written for the upcoming 50th Anniversary of STTOS in September, (excerpted in this month's Smithsonian magazine) one person interviewed notes that if she had been able to hold on another six months, the popularity of the show might have allowed her to triumph with it commercially.

Instead, as we know, the quality declined during its third season and the show was abandoned by the corporate suits. They went back on giving Roddenberry a prime time slot for his show as they had promised, and he walked away from it, along with some of his most creative behind the scenes talent.

PS: I Love Lucy and Star Trek were the perhaps most successful old TV shows in rerun syndication long ago, way before the "nostalgia" cable channels outlets of today were available.

The best three books I have read about the behind the scenes of Star Trek are These are the Voyages: TOS Season 1, These are the Voyages: TOS Season 2, and These are the Voyages: TOS Season 3, all by Marc Cushman and Susan Osborn.




Each book covers a single season, and each chapter is either a single episode history or something else having to do with the season.
